> I'm going to retrofit a non sailboat prop for higher top
speed.    any feedback???
>Barry salter Silver Bear F27 221

OK. Here is some feedback: The difference will be in how much
headway you can make when the wind or current is against you.
Exactly like a car is trying to climb a hill in high gear. It's
a tradeoff, in exchange for high speeds you are trading off some
of the ability to go forward when things get tough.

    If you like to read, there is a book "The Speed and Power of
Ships" that makes fascinating reading.
